[Mimedefang] MIMEDefang 2.27 is released

David F. Skoll dfs at roaringpenguin.com
Tue Dec 3 13:14:01 EST 2002


-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A1

MIMEDefang 2.27 is available at:

	http://www.roaringpenguin.com/mimedefang/#download

This release fixes a major inefficiency in the slave-scheduling routine
in mimedefang-multiplexor.  This makes 2.27 run much better on busy
mail servers than previous releases.

Full changelog relative to 2.26 follows.

Regards,

David.

2002-12-03  David F. Skoll  <dfs at roaringpenguin.com>

	* Version 2.27 RELEASED

2002-12-03  David F. Skoll  <dfs at roaringpenguin.com>

	* mimedefang-multiplexor.c: Count all slave commands as a "request",
	not just a "scan" command.  Increase MX_MAXIMUM default to 200
	from 100 to compensate.

	* mimedefang-multiplexor.c: More explicit log messages.

	* redhat/mimedefang-init: Call "ulimit -s 2048" if we're using
	lots of slaves with the multiplexor.  This prevents pthreads
	from complaining on Linux if you create hundreds of threads.
	(Brad Dameron)

2002-11-28  David F. Skoll  <dfs at roaringpenguin.com>

	* mimedefang.pl.in (recipient_ok): Set global variables in
	filter_relay, filter_sender and filter_recipient based on the
	information available so far in the SMTP transaction. (Anne Bennet)

	* mimedefang.c: Fix warnings about const/non-const and
	signed/unsigned conversions (Anne Bennet)

2002-11-21  David F. Skoll  <dfs at roaringpenguin.com>

	* md-mx-ctrl.c (MXCommand): Better error message for common
	case of permission denied.

	* mimedefang.pl.in: Fix regular expression code so we don't use
	$1 unless expression matched (Rudolph Pereira)

	* configure.in: Allow the use of either Unix::Syslog or Sys::Syslog,
	preferring Unix::Syslog if both are present.  MIMEDefang will
	now build if you have Unix::Syslog, but not Sys::Syslog.  Bug
	reported by Rudolph Pereira.

2002-11-20  David F. Skoll  <dfs at roaringpenguin.com>

	* mimedefang-multiplexor.c (findFreeSlave): When looking for
	a free slave, prefer one that is running over one that needs
	startup.  DOH!

2002-11-19  David F. Skoll  <dfs at roaringpenguin.com>

	* Version 2.26 RELEASED
-----BEGIN PGP SIGNATURE-----
Version: GnuPG v1.0.6 (GNU/Linux)
Comment: For info see http://quantumlab.net/pine_privacy_guard/

iD8DBQE97PRJxu9pkTSrlboRAgSIAKCDfXeKEqLzx00YxQ+3tWOq0KwQrQCgxOAv
/s+clb7kBTTNvPwKg8WixU8=
=zjYB
-----END PGP SIGNATURE-----



More information about the MIMEDefang mailing list